Quick Answer:The top tier of radiologists working in Traverse City, MI —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$507,989/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1224. Strip back Traverse City's price premium (BEA RPP 93.2, 7%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$545,053 in average-cost America. The 30%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Radiologist Earnings in Traverse City

Compensation for senior radiologists in Traverse City is influenced by various factors, primarily driven by subspecialty expertise and the type of employing institution. For instance, areas such as interventional radiology and neuroradiology command premium salaries, given the specialized knowledge required. Expectations for senior professionals differ among employer types; private practice partners may experience higher earnings compared to those in hospital settings or teleradiology roles. Furthermore, advanced credentials like ABR board certification or completion of certain fellowship programs not only enhance marketability but can lead to increased compensation. Leadership positions within radiology groups or academic centers often come with their own financial advantages and additional incentive structures like RVU productivity models.
